Generated by GPT-5-mini| vMotion | |
|---|---|
| Name | vMotion |
| Developer | VMware, Inc. |
| Initial release | 2003 |
| Latest release | 8.x |
| Platform | VMware ESX/ESXi, vCenter Server |
| License | Proprietary |
vMotion vMotion is a live migration technology developed by VMware, Inc. that enables the non-disruptive transfer of running virtual machines between ESX and ESXi hosts managed by vCenter Server. It integrates with virtualization platforms used in data centers operated by organizations such as Amazon Web Services partners, Microsoft Azure integrations, and private cloud deployments by Dell Technologies, Hewlett Packard Enterprise, and IBM. Enterprise adopters include Bank of America, Walmart, NASA, University of California, Berkeley, and Facebook where minimizing downtime and enabling maintenance windows are critical.
vMotion facilitates live migration of a virtual machine's CPU, memory, and device state while preserving network identity and storage connectivity across hosts such as Cisco UCS servers, Dell PowerEdge systems, and systems running Red Hat Enterprise Linux guest OS or Microsoft Windows Server guests. It interacts with components including vSphere, vCenter Server, vSphere Distributed Resource Scheduler, and vSphere High Availability to enable workload balancing, maintenance operations, and disaster avoidance strategies used by institutions like Goldman Sachs and HSBC. vMotion complements storage mobility features such as Storage vMotion and integrates with software-defined networking solutions from VMware NSX, Arista Networks, and Juniper Networks.
The precursor research to vMotion traces to virtualization work at IBM and academic projects at Stanford University and MIT. VMware introduced live migration capabilities in the early 2000s as part of the commercial expansion of virtualization alongside competitors like Microsoft Hyper-V and Xen Project. Major milestones include integration with vSphere releases, support for VMware ESXi in enterprise data centers used by CERN and Los Alamos National Laboratory, and enhancements for cross-vCenter migrations adopted by cloud providers such as Rackspace and CenturyLink. Strategic partnerships with hardware vendors including Intel and AMD influenced optimizations that paralleled processor advances used in platforms from Lenovo and Supermicro.
At its core vMotion coordinates between a source ESXi host, a destination ESXi host, and vCenter Server to transfer a VM's memory pages, CPU state, and device connections. The process leverages techniques similar to page transfer and pre-copy algorithms studied at Carnegie Mellon University and University of California, Berkeley, and uses protocols compatible with networking hardware from Broadcom and Intel Ethernet. It supports integration with storage fabrics including Fibre Channel SANs deployed by EMC Corporation (now part of Dell EMC), NetApp filers, and Hitachi Vantara arrays. vMotion coordination uses APIs that interact with orchestration frameworks like Ansible, Terraform, and Puppet in environments run by organizations such as Spotify and Airbnb.
Common use cases include planned maintenance, live load balancing with vSphere Distributed Resource Scheduler in operations at eBay and PayPal, hardware consolidation practiced by Siemens and General Electric, and live migration for fault avoidance in research clusters at Oak Ridge National Laboratory. Benefits include reduced downtime for services used by consumers of platforms like Netflix and YouTube, improved resource utilization in cloud platforms offered by Alibaba Cloud and Oracle Cloud Infrastructure, and simplified lifecycle operations for IT departments in enterprises like Procter & Gamble and Unilever.
vMotion requires compatible versions of ESXi hosts, a managing vCenter Server, properly configured network connectivity often leveraging VMkernel adapters, and shared storage options such as NFS, iSCSI, or Fibre Channel SANs from vendors like NetApp and Dell EMC. Guest OS support spans Linux distributions including Ubuntu, CentOS, Red Hat Enterprise Linux, and SUSE Linux Enterprise Server, as well as Microsoft Windows Server editions used by enterprises like Oracle Corporation and SAP SE. Hardware compatibility often follows lists from the VMware Compatibility Guide and is influenced by CPU features from Intel Xeon and AMD EPYC product lines.
Limitations include constraints on cross-vCenter operations without advanced licensing, potential transient performance impact during pre-copy phases in latency-sensitive applications such as trading systems at NASDAQ and New York Stock Exchange, and complexities when moving devices tied to specific hosts like PCIe passthrough used by NVIDIA GPU accelerators in AI clusters at OpenAI and DeepMind. Network bandwidth and latency, storage I/O contention on arrays from NetApp or Dell EMC, and the size of VM memory footprints in deployments by Bloomberg L.P. and Thomson Reuters influence migration duration and success rates. Performance tuning often references best practices promulgated by firms like Accenture and Deloitte.
Operational security for vMotion includes restricting access via vCenter Server roles and permissions, using encryption options for vMotion traffic introduced in recent vSphere editions, and integrating with identity providers such as Microsoft Active Directory and Okta. Management and audit trails often integrate with logging and SIEM solutions from Splunk, IBM QRadar, and Elastic Stack used in enterprises like Target and Home Depot. Compliance considerations reference industry regulators such as ISO standards, PCI DSS for payment processors, and data protection frameworks applied by Equifax and Experian.
Category:Virtualization